Nashville greats feature in Country tribute show

IT IS a sure-fire hit machine of all killer, no filler classic American Country classics from some fine singers and an electric live band which has been enjoyed by over 250,000 punters by now.

The Legends of American Country Show is like a whistle-stop tour of Nashville music greats with hits from Dolly Parton, Johnny Cash, Merle Haggard, Patsy Cline and Kenny Rogers, Hank Williams, Charley Pride, Glen Campbell, Tammy Wynette and Don Williams.

James McGarrity, musical director is on the phone to Limerick Post.

“We are touring constantly across Ireland, Scotland, England and Wales. Everyone in the show is either from Donegal, Tyrone or Antrim and well known within Irish Country Music circles.”

McGarrity plays keyboards in the show and gets the audience dancing in the aisle with his take on Bellemy Brothers’ hits.

With four singers, a full band with the authentic sound of a steel guitar and a visual show onstage, the audience is whisked to a night at The Grand Ole Opry.

“We are going full time with it. All the songs are global hits and well known. It is a happy-go-lucky toe tapping show.”

This “must see” extravaganza for Country Music fans is expanding its horizons with tour offers coming in from Scandinavia and Canada.

The show has had many great nights on tour. The annual sold-out gig to 1,200 at The Pavilion Theatre in Glasgow is a favourite. The troupe got a huge welcome in the north of Scotland, going 500 miles north – no joke!! – and took three ferries to get to their destination in the Outer Hebrides. The crowd lapped up every twang and chorus.

So if Parton, Cash, Cline and Williams are part of your record collection, this could be the show for you. The Legends of American Country Show plays at Lime Tree Theatre on Saturday June 29.
